Braves Rehire Fredi Gonzalez as Third Base Coach Amid Struggles
The Atlanta Braves have replaced their third-base coach Matt Tuiasosopo with former manager Fredi González in hopes of sparking better on-field performance amid a disappointing 27-31 season start and a fourth-place standing in the NL East. González, who managed the Braves from 2011 to 2016 and has extensive managerial and coaching experience, was brought back to address base-running blunders that have contributed to costly outs this season. Braves president of baseball operations Alex Anthopoulos emphasized that the move was carefully considered and that González's availability and proven track record were key factors. Meanwhile, the Braves are also navigating challenges with key player Marcell Ozuna, who is dealing with a significant hip injury that may affect his playing time and future with the team. Manager Brian Snitker expressed optimism about reuniting with González, who will now serve as his third-base coach, a role reversal from their previous positions with the team. The coaching change and addressing player health issues come as the Braves look to regain momentum in a critical month for their playoff hopes.
